Hall Road Train Station, nestled in the coastal area of Merseyside, serves as a charming gateway to the abundant offerings of the Liverpool city area. Whether you're a frequent commuter or a casual traveler looking to explore the historic and vibrant areas of Liverpool, Hall Road is a convenient and welcoming stop on your journey. Perfectly positioned, it's a key station on the Northern Line of the Merseyrail network, connecting you to a host of destinations.
Hall Road offers several amenities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. Even though the station lacks ticket machines, fear not, as the well-staffed ticket office is open early from 05:50 to 00:14 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 08:05 to 00:14 on Sundays. Smartcard validations are a breeze with facilities on site, providing a modern touch to your commute.
Accessibility is well catered for, with the station boasting step-free access throughout. Moreover, for those needing extra assistance, staff are available daily to ensure a smooth journey. Although the station does not feature an abundance of refreshment options, there are basic facilities like clean toilets and baby-changing areas for families on the go.
Regarding parking, Hall Road station offers free parking with 107 spaces under CCTV surveillance, ensuring your vehicle's safety. Cyclists are also catered for, with secure cycle parking available.
From Hall Road, your onward travel options are plentiful. While there isn't a taxi rank directly at the station, local bus services are accessible for additional travel. Planning a journey to the airport? The Liverpool John Lennon Airport is easily reachable by bus, and you can purchase a combined rail/bus ticket for streamlined travel.
Whether you're exploring Liverpool's dynamic charm or heading to the quieter, picturesque environs beyond, convenient services are available. Easy connections can transport you to places like Liverpool Central or to enjoy the scenic beauty of Southport.
Hall Road Station connects you to a vast network of exciting destinations. Regular services to Moorfields and Waterloo (Merseyside) make it easy to explore eclectic shopping and dining venues. For those heading further afield, trains to places like Bootle New Strand, Liverpool Lime Street, and Chester are regularly available.
